A proposal of automatic IP Address assignment in mobile ad hoc networks

Abstract(in English) We propose an efficient IP address assignment protocol for mobile ad hoc networks, which use a table-driven routing protocol. In this IP address assignment protocol, a node repeatedly broadcasts an Agent Request to ask for address assignment. If there are one or more neighbor MANET nodes, one of them becomes an agent to select and assign an IP address to the requesting node. We introduce the notion of distance in the IP address space so that each agent maintains its own exclusive address range to be used for address selection, resulting to decrease the possibility of address duplication. If the requesting node cannot discover any neighbor MANET node over pre-determined random agent-search time, it selects by itself IP address at random from the pre-determined address block. We present the basic IP address assignment protocol and enhanced one in this paper. We evaluate IP address assignment performance by computer simulation. It is shown that the enhanced IP address assignment protocol outperforms the basic one in terms of the percentage of duplicate addresses under various conditions.
